[java] DataflowAnomalyAnalysis - add test case for #1749

This commit is contained in:
Andreas Dangel
2019-07-22 19:34:02 +02:00
parent 56b1bfbd97
commit f9bb5b85a2

View File

@ -357,6 +357,23 @@ class Test{
Test2 test = new Test2() ;
if( t1 == (t1 = test.simpleTest(t1))) ;
}
}
]]></code>
</test-code>
<test-code>
<description>#1749 DD False Positive in DataflowAnomalyAnalysis</description>
<expected-problems>1</expected-problems>
<expected-linenumbers>4</expected-linenumbers>
<expected-messages>
<message>Found 'DU'-anomaly for variable 'a' (lines '4'-'5').</message>
</expected-messages>
<code><![CDATA[
public class Test {
public void test(){
int a = 0;
a = a + 3;
}
}
]]></code>
</test-code>